USA Procurement Analytics Market Overview
The USA procurement analytics market reached a valuation of USD 1,138 million in 2023, primarily driven by the increasing adoption of cloud-based procurement solutions and the rising demand for data-driven decision-making in both public and private sectors. The growth of this market is supported by the growing investments in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) technologies that automate procurement processes and provide real-time analytics. Additionally, the demand for more transparent and efficient procurement practices is rising due to increased government scrutiny and regulatory compliance requirements.
Major players in the USA procurement analytics market include SAP SE, IBM Corporation, Oracle Corporation, Coupa Software Inc., and Zycus. These companies have established their market positions through substantial investments in AI-driven procurement solutions, strategic collaborations, and a focus on expanding their analytics capabilities. Their emphasis on integrating advanced data analytics and cloud technologies into procurement platforms has allowed them to cater to the growing needs of enterprises looking for more efficient procurement processes.
In 2024, a substantial development in the USA procurement analytics market was the launch of Oracles Autonomous Procurement Suite, which features real-time data analytics and enhanced AI capabilities. This solution aims to meet the increasing demand for predictive procurement, supplier risk management, and sustainable sourcing. The trend of automating procurement workflows and supplier relationship management has gained momentum, particularly among large enterprises seeking to optimize procurement efficiency in response to global supply chain disruptions.
The Northern region of the USA, including states like New York and Washington D.C., dominates the procurement analytics market due to the high concentration of financial institutions, corporate headquarters, and government agencies. These regions have a large number of organizations that require advanced procurement analytics solutions to manage complex supply chains and meet regulatory compliance. The presence of tech hubs in California also contributes to the West regions growing adoption of procurement analytics.
USA Procurement Analytics Market Segmentation
The USA procurement analytics market can be segmented based on Solution Type, Deployment Type, and Region.
By Solution Type: The USA procurement analytics market is segmented by solution type into Spend Analytics, Supplier Management, Procurement Forecasting, and Risk Analytics. In 2023, Spend Analytics held the dominant market share, driven by the increasing need for cost reduction and spend optimization in large enterprises.
By Deployment Type: The market is further segmented by deployment type into Cloud- Based Solutions and On- Premise Solutions. In 2023, Cloud- Based Solutions dominated the market due to their scalability, flexibility, and ease of integration with other enterprise systems. Companies across various sectors, including finance, retail, and healthcare, are increasingly adopting cloud-based procurement analytics platforms to improve real-time decision-making and supplier collaboration.
By Region: Geographically, the USA procurement analytics market is segmented into North, South, East, and West regions. The Northern region, comprising states such as New York, Pennsylvania, and Illinois, held the largest market share in 2023, driven by the high demand for advanced procurement analytics in financial services, manufacturing, and government sectors.

SAP SE: In 2023, SAP SE announced new business AI innovations at the SAP Spend Connect Live event. These include enhancements to the SAP Ariba Category Management solution, which will leverage generative AI to help procurement professionals develop effective category strategies more efficiently. General availability of these capabilities is planned for the end of 2023
IBM Corporation: IBM has reimagined its procurement systems to connect with around 13,000 suppliers across 170 countries. This transformation involved moving away from siloed data to a more integrated approach, allowing for better insights into spending and market values. The company now describes its procurement analytics platform as core to its global operations, enabling strategic decision-making in supplier interactions and optimizing over 62 million lead-to-cash transitions annually.
USA Procurement Analytics Market Analysis
Market Growth Drivers
Increasing Adoption of AI and Machine Learning in Procurement Analytics: The growing adoption of AI and machine learning in procurement analytics is transforming procurement operations across various industries. In 2024, investments in AI-driven procurement platforms by large enterprises in the USA exceeded $1.2 billion, allowing organizations to analyze large datasets and optimize procurement processes in real time. AI enables companies to predict supplier risks, manage inventory more effectively, and optimize procurement spend, leading to cost savings and better procurement outcomes.
Growth of E-Commerce and Supply Chain Optimization: The rise of e-commerce platforms such as Amazon and Walmart is driving the need for efficient procurement analytics solutions. In 2024, the e-commerce sector contributed over $600 billion to the U.S. economy, necessitating more efficient supply chain management and procurement solutions to handle the volume of transactions. E-commerce companies are adopting procurement analytics platforms to manage suppliers, analyze inventory costs, and improve delivery timelines. Procurement analytics tools that enable real-time monitoring of supply chains have become essential to ensure on-time delivery and maintain inventory control.

USA Procurement Analytics Market Challenges
Cybersecurity and Data Privacy Concerns: In 2024, there were more than 4,000 cyberattacks targeting procurement systems in the USA, leading to heightened concerns about data privacy and security. Procurement platforms, especially cloud-based solutions, are increasingly vulnerable to cyber threats, prompting companies to invest in stronger encryption and cybersecurity measures. These concerns slow the adoption of procurement analytics solutions, particularly in sectors handling sensitive financial and supplier data.
Lack of Skilled Workforce: A shortage of skilled professionals trained in data analytics and AI is another challenge facing the procurement analytics market. The U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ics reports that there is a shortfall of 45,000 data analytics professionals in the U.S. as of 2024, limiting the ability of organizations to fully leverage procurement analytics platforms for optimizing procurement processes.

USA Procurement Analytics Market Future Outlook
The USA procurement analytics market is expected to see significant growth by 2028, driven by advancements in AI, blockchain, and sustainability initiatives.
Future Market Trends
AI-Driven Predictive Procurement: By 2028, AI-driven predictive procurement will be widely adopted across industries, enabling companies to forecast procurement needs, predict supplier risks, and optimize inventory management. AI tools will allow for more efficient procurement processes, reducing manual interventions and improving decision-making accuracy. Over the next five years, AI is expected to become a critical component of procurement operations for over 70% of large enterprises in the USA.
Sustainability and ESG Compliance: As sustainability becomes a core focus for procurement departments, by 2028, procurement analytics platforms will play a key role in tracking and reporting on supplier sustainability metrics. The integration of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) compliance tools into procurement platforms will enable organizations to meet stringent regulatory requirements and consumer demands for ethical sourcing. By 2028, $3 billion is expected to be invested in procurement solutions that incorporate ESG compliance features, ensuring that companies can meet sustainability targets across their supply chains.
